Fluffy Apple Pancakes

Ingredients

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 2 tablespoons sugar
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 egg
  • 3/4 cup milk
  • 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 tablespoons melted butter
  • 1 apple, peeled, cored, and finely chopped
  • Butter or oil for frying

Instructions

  1. Mix dry ingredients: In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.
  2. Add wet ingredients: In a separate bowl, whisk together the egg, milk, vanilla extract, and melted butter until smooth.
  3. Combine the mixtures: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
  4. Add the apples: Gently fold in the chopped apples.
  5. Heat the pan: Heat a non-stick skillet or griddle over medium heat and lightly grease with butter or oil.
  6. Cook the pancakes: Pour about 1/4 cup of batter onto the skillet for each pancake. Cook until bubbles form on the surface and the edges look set, about 2-3 minutes. Flip and cook for another 1-2 minutes on the other side, until golden brown.
  7. Serve: Stack the pancakes and serve with syrup, fresh fruit, or powdered sugar for extra sweetness.
